1. Summer Vibes: June to August 🌞
If you’re looking for warm weather and lively festivities, summer is your golden ticket to Yinchuan. The temperatures range from 20°C to 30°C (68°F to 86°F), making it perfect for outdoor adventures. 🌞
One of the highlights is the **Ningxia Grape and Wine Festival** in July, where you can sample local wines and enjoy traditional performances. It’s a fantastic way to immerse yourself in the local culture and meet friendly locals. 🍷🎉
Pro tip: Pack light clothing, sunscreen, and a hat to stay cool and comfortable during your explorations. 🧦
2. Autumn Delights: September to November 🍂
Fall in Yinchuan is a feast for the senses. The temperatures are mild, ranging from 10°C to 20°C (50°F to 68°F), and the landscapes transform into a palette of gold and red. 🍂
Don’t miss the **Helan Mountain Red Leaf Festival** in October, where the mountainside turns into a stunning canvas of autumn colors. It’s a photographer’s paradise and a great time to hike the scenic trails. 📸🚶♂️
Fun fact: Yinchuan is also known for its delicious autumn fruits, especially pomegranates and grapes. Indulge in some fresh, locally grown produce at the markets. 🍇
3. Winter Wonderland: December to February ❄️
For those who love the cold, winter in Yinchuan offers a unique experience. Temperatures can drop to -10°C to 0°C (14°F to 32°F), creating a serene and peaceful atmosphere. ❄️
Visit the **Shapotou Desert** during winter for a magical snow-covered landscape. The dunes glisten under the sun, and the air is crisp and clean. It’s a great time for photography and quiet reflection. 🏜️📸
Tip: Layer up with warm clothing, and consider renting a down jacket if you’re not bringing one. The cold can be biting, but the views are worth it! 🧥
Spring Awakening: March to May 🌼
Spring brings new life to Yinchuan, with temperatures ranging from 5°C to 20°C (41°F to 68°F). The city comes alive with blooming flowers and lush greenery, making it an ideal time for sightseeing. 🌼
Check out the **Yinchuan Botanical Garden** in April, where you can stroll through fields of colorful blooms and enjoy the fresh spring air. It’s a perfect spot for a picnic or a leisurely walk. 🌸🧺
Bonus: Spring is also a good time to visit historical sites like the **Western Xia Imperial Tombs**, as the crowds are thinner and the weather is pleasant. 🏯
